GCF = 16. MathStep (Works offline) Download our mobile app and learn how to find GCF of upto four numbers in your own time: Android and ... WebHow to Find the GCF Using Euclid's Algorithm. Given two whole numbers where a is greater than b, do the division a ÷ b = c with remainder R. Replace a with b, replace b with R and repeat the division. Repeat step 2 until R=0. When R=0, the divisor, b, in the last equation is the greatest common factor, GCF. Since greatest common factor (GCF ...
